Skid Marks and Reconstruction of an Accident

Skid marks play a crucial role as evidence in car accident on road. When the brakes of a car are applied suddenly then the wheels of the car are locked. The friction between the tire and road heated the rubber, depositing a thin layer of rubber particles. This black colour layer is skid mark. Anti-lock braking system (ABS) confines braking, locking and skidding by activating and deactivating the brakes several times per second. The study of skid marks left on pavement after an accident occurs that help professionals to reconstruct the accident. The skid mark provides evidence of distance over which braking took place. It means, the distance travelled by the vehicle from the moment of full application of brakes to the moment of vehicle come to a stop. The speed of the car at the moment of accident, also determine from the skid mark. Yaw marks produce when a vehicle travels in a curved path faster than the tires can handle. The different types of tire marks also depend on drag factor and braking efficiency of a vehicle.
